
Class Object es la raíz de la jerarquía de clases. Cada clase tiene Object como superclase. Todos los objetos, incluidas las matrices, implementan los métodos de esta clase.
Índice de contenidos
¿Cuál es la clase base de todas las clases?
lang. La clase de objeto es la raíz o superclase de la jerarquía de clases, que está presente en java.
Cual es la clase base?
Una clase base también se llama clase padre o superclase. Clase derivada: una clase que se crea a partir de una clase existente. La clase derivada hereda todos los miembros y funciones miembro de una clase base. La clase derivada puede tener más funcionalidad con respecto a la clase Base y puede acceder fácilmente a la clase Base.
¿Cuál es la clase base directa de la clase Actividad de Android?
La clase de aplicación en Android es la clase base dentro de una aplicación de Android que contiene todos los demás componentes, como actividades y servicios. La clase Aplicación, o cualquier subclase de la clase Aplicación, se crea una instancia antes que cualquier otra clase cuando se crea el proceso para su aplicación / paquete.
¿Qué es el ejemplo de clase base?
Una clase derivada de una clase base hereda tanto los datos como el comportamiento. Por ejemplo, “vehículo” puede ser una clase base de la que se derivan “coche” y “autobús”. Los automóviles y los autobuses son vehículos, pero cada uno representa su propia especialización de la clase base del vehículo.
¿Cada clase es una subclase de objeto?
En ausencia de cualquier otra superclase explícita, cada clase es implícitamente una subclase de Object. Las clases se pueden derivar de clases que se derivan de clases que se derivan de clases, etc. y, en última instancia, se derivan de la clase superior, Object.
¿Puede una clase abstracta tener un constructor?
En la clase abstracta, tenemos una variable de instancia, métodos abstractos y métodos no abstractos. Necesitamos inicializar los métodos no abstractos y las variables de instancia, por lo tanto, las clases abstractas tienen un constructor. … Esta es también una de las razones por las que la clase abstracta puede tener un constructor.
¿Qué clases no pueden ser clase base?
Una clase sellada no se puede utilizar como clase base. Por esta razón, no puede ser también una clase abstracta. Las clases selladas evitan la derivación. Debido a que nunca se pueden usar como clase base, algunas optimizaciones en tiempo de ejecución pueden hacer que llamar a miembros de clase sellados sea un poco más rápido.
¿Cuál es la clase base de todos los tipos de .NET?
Object es la clase base para todos los tipos de datos en C #. El tipo de objeto es la clase base definitiva para todos los tipos de datos en C # Common Type System (CTS). El objeto es un alias de System.
¿Puede la clase abstracta ser una clase base?
El propósito de las clases abstractas es funcionar como clases base que pueden ampliarse mediante subclases para crear una implementación completa.
¿Cómo se llama a una clase en la actividad de Android?
La clase pública MainActivity extiende AppCompatActivity {// Instancia de AnotherClass para uso futuro. private AnotherClass anotherClass; @Override protected void onCreate (Bundle SavedInstanceState) {// Crea una nueva instancia de AnotherClass y // pasa la instancia de MainActivity por “this” anotherClass = new AnotherClass (this); …
¿Cómo matas una actividad?
Inicie su aplicación, abra alguna actividad nueva, trabaje un poco. Presione el botón Inicio (la aplicación estará en segundo plano, en estado detenido). Elimine la aplicación: la forma más sencilla es hacer clic en el botón rojo “detener” en Android Studio. Regrese a su aplicación (inicie desde Aplicaciones recientes).
¿Qué es el receptor de transmisión en Android?
Definición. Un receptor de transmisión (receptor) es un componente de Android que le permite registrarse para eventos del sistema o de la aplicación. Todos los receptores registrados para un evento son notificados por el tiempo de ejecución de Android una vez que ocurre este evento.
¿Qué pasa si la clase base y derivada?
¿Qué sucede si la clase base y derivada contiene la definición de una función con el mismo prototipo? El compilador informa de un error en la compilación. Solo se llamará a la función de clase base independientemente del objeto. … El objeto de la clase base llamará a la función de la clase base y el objeto de la clase derivada llamará a la función de la clase derivada.
¿Qué clase derivada no hereda de la clase base?
No todos los miembros de una clase base son heredados por clases derivadas. Los siguientes miembros no se heredan: Constructores estáticos, que inicializan los datos estáticos de una clase. Constructores de instancias, a los que llama para crear una nueva instancia de la clase.
¿Cuántos constructores puede tener una clase?
Una clase puede tener cualquier número de constructores. Si una clase tiene más de un constructor, lo llamamos porque el constructor está sobrecargado.